Our client based in the Portsmouth area requires Process/Assembly Operators to work at their site in Portsmouth.
Key Responsibilities:
To undertake activities in order to manufacture and assemble products using standard work process, while working to the required specifications.
To conduct all duties with due care and attention to Health and Safety.
Hours will be double day shift after training which will be completed on day shift.
Principal Accountabilities for:
To interpret drawings and then cut and mark out material accurately in accordance with the drawing specifications
To bond a variety of rubber materials using adhesives
To laminate fabrics using adhesives
To operate welding machine accurately
To operate sewing machines
To sign off own work at appropriate work stages with production stamp
To conduct other manufacturing/assembly duties within their general capabilities
To make them self-available when required to undertake the appropriate Health & Safety, legislative or relevant skills training in connection with their role
To participate in and make recommendations to continuous improvements through Lean Manufacturing that will assist with production efficiency
Qualifications:
Good general secondary education
Experience:
Experience of working in a Manufacturing/Engineering environment
Knowledge/Experience of Sail Making/Upholstery/Trimming/Dressmaking would be desirable
Understanding of basic engineering principles
Familiar with and have used hand tools and Portable Electrical appliances
Use to working in a medium/heavy manufacturing environment
Personal Characteristics:
Attention to detail and the ability to work accurately
Willingness to learn skills required to operate machinery and learn processes
Self-starter with the ability to work with the minimum of supervision
Standard level of written and oral communication skills
